本研究目的在探討運動員自信心與前額腦波不對稱性之間的相關,以運動員心理技能量表中的自信心分量表,調查540位高中及大專運動員,篩選出高、低自信心組各20人為實驗參與者,以國際10-20系統中之11個電極位置及一組雙極誘導眼電,紀錄腦波資料,經過去除偽訊及進行快速傅立葉換後獲得α功率,再經自然倒數Ln後,以獨立樣本t檢定比較F3、F4的前額不對稱。結果發現高、低自信心組在前額腦波不對稱性上並無顯著差異。本研究結論為:運動員自信心與腦前額不對稱性的關聯並不明顯,因此運動員自信心的高低,對腦前額腦波的不對稱性並無影響。未來建議研究者或許可多一組控制組(非運動員)來做比較,避免參與者間的差異性因同為運動員,接受過各項運動訓練,而造成差異性過小,亦可以更清楚的了解運動員和非運動員之間,運動訓練對於腦波的影響程度。
The purpose of this study was to examine the relationship between self-confidence and frontal electroencephalographic (EEG) asymmetry. Five hundred and forty high school and college athlete-students were recruited as the participants in the first stage. The high and low self-confidence groups, 20 participants each group, were identified by using the self-confidence subscale of the Athletic Psychological Skills Inventory (APSI). In the second stage, a 6-minute resting EEG was collected from each member of these two groups for two sessions. Results showed that there was no significant difference in frontal EEG asymmetry between the high and low self-confidence groups. The findings revealed little support to the relationship between self-confidence and EEG asymmetry. Future research should explore this relationship by utilizing other different samples.
